The King's Music Room: A Playlist of Royal Songs from the Commonwealth.
Reading
King Charles III has made a playlist of music for Apple Music Radio. The playlist is called 'The King's Music Room' and features songs from across the Commonwealth.
The music includes a variety of genres, from reggae to disco. King Charles recorded introductions to the songs from his office at Buckingham Palace.
The playlist was created to celebrate Commonwealth Day. The King said he chose songs that have brought him joy.
A trailer for the playlist shows a band playing Bob Marley's 'Could You Be Loved'. The Commonwealth is made up of 56 countries, many of which were former British colonies.
King Charles is the ceremonial head of the Commonwealth, following his mother, Queen Elizabeth II. A composer said the playlist is a reminder of the creativity that exists within the Commonwealth.
